<mods:abstract>Operational problems in agri-food supply chains usually show characteristics that are&#xd;
scarcely addressed by traditional academic approaches. These characteristics make an&#xd;
already NP-hard problem even more challenging; hence, this problem requires the use of&#xd;
tailor-made algorithms in order to solve it efficiently. This work addresses a rich vehicle&#xd;
routing problem in a real-world agri-food supply chain. Different types of animal food&#xd;
products are distributed to raising-pig farms. These products are incompatible, i.e., multicompartment&#xd;
heterogeneous vehicles must be employed to perform the distribution&#xd;
activities. The problem considers constraints regarding visit priorities among farms, and&#xd;
not-allowed access of large vehicles to a subset of farms. Finally, a set of flat tariffs are&#xd;
employed to formulate the cost function. This problem is solved employing a reactive&#xd;
savings-based biased-randomized heuristic, which does not require any time-costly&#xd;
parameter fine-tuning process. Our results show savings in both cost and traveled distance&#xd;
when compared with the real supply chain performance.</mods:abstract>
